Ten houses to be built on site of former office building

2

PLANS for a development of 10 houses on the site of a former office building have been given the go-ahead by Warrington planning chiefs.

The scheme involves the former Cruden Construction offices on Knutsford Road, Grappenhall, which have been standing empty for some time.

Grappenhall and Thelwall Parish Council had opposed the scheme on the grounds the site had a dangerous access onto Knutsford Road.
The development will include a number of affordable homes.
The developers say the scheme will improve the appearance of the site and result in a high quality residential development respecting the existing character of the area.
There will be changes to the site access, with the existing two accesses reduced to one.
Warrington Borough Council planning officers say although the scheme will have a greater impact on the Green Belt than the existing office building, it will have an enhanced appearance in keeping with the immediate area.
